- Mehmet ŞensoyJun 08, 2021 · 4 years agoUsing margin on crypto exchanges in the US can be a double-edged sword. On one hand, it allows traders to access larger positions and potentially increase their profits. However, it also exposes them to higher risks. Margin trading involves borrowing funds, which means traders have to pay interest on the borrowed amount. If the market moves against their position, they may face significant losses and even margin calls, where they are required to deposit additional funds to cover their losses. It's crucial to have a solid risk management strategy in place and only use margin trading if you have a thorough understanding of the market and are prepared to accept the potential risks involved.
